fills a very specific niche: audio routing from an XInput controller’s jack . If you don’t need that feature, DS4Windows or x360ce may be simpler. But for streamers, speedrunners, or anyone using an Xbox One controller wirelessly with a headset plugged in—and wanting that audio on their PC speakers simultaneously—this is the only free, lightweight solution.
While newer versions like v3.32 are available, v0.11 is still used for specific legacy setups. 1. Prerequisites & Installation
In the mapping screen for your trigger button (e.g., L2 on PS4), ensure you map it to "Left Trigger (Analog)" and not "Left Bumper." Version 0.11's UI distinguishes between digital buttons and analog axes. You must pull the trigger fully during detection.
Introduced a crucial checkbox to hide the native DirectInput device from the operating system. This stopped "double input" glitches where a single button press triggered two separate actions in-game.
Xoutput.v0.11 is a brilliant piece of open-source ingenuity. It's a free, effective, and user-friendly solution for anyone who wants to give a beloved, older controller a second life on a modern PC. Xoutput.v0.11
: Integrates a clean application icon into the controller options window to streamline the layout. Architecture: How the Wrapper Works
: Fixed a glitch where Windows would randomly swap the player positions (e.g., Player 1 becoming Player 2) upon system reboots.
Ensure your drivers (ViGEm) are correctly installed and that you ran XOutput as an administrator 1.2.2.
Run it and click . Close the window once it finishes. Map Your Controller fills a very specific niche: audio routing from
is a foundational open-source utility designed to bridge the compatibility gap between legacy DirectInput game controllers and modern PC games that strictly require XInput (Xbox 360 controller emulation). Released early in the software's development lifecycle, version 0.11 established the core logic for lightweight, low-latency background gamepad conversion on Windows architectures. What is XOutput.v0.11?
Xoutput v0.11 is a powerful tool for extending the lifespan of older gaming peripherals. If you find v0.11 difficult to use or encounter unfixable bugs on Windows 11, consider upgrading to the latest release of , or look into alternatives like x360ce (Xbox 360 Controller Emulator) or Steam's built-in Steam Input controller settings. To help you get your controller working perfectly, tell me:
Close the mapping window and click at the bottom of the main XOutput window. Your PC should now detect a "new" Xbox 360 controller. Pro Tips
Relays basic force feedback data from XInput games back to DirectInput hardware. Technical Specifications Releases · ericlbarrett/XOutput - GitHub While newer versions like v3
While newer versions exist with more features and modern drivers, using this version is a fantastic way to get started. By acting as a universal translator at the system level, it offers a simpler alternative to tools like x360ce. As a wise user on a Russian gaming forum once said, . That simplicity and power remain true to this day.
: Beyond gaming, XOutput can be useful in various applications that require controller inputs, such as simulations, digital art software, and more. This versatility expands its utility beyond the gaming community.
: v0.11 includes a checkbox to "toggle controller exclusivity," which helps prevent "double input" where a game sees both your generic controller and the virtual Xbox controller at the same time. 3. Running and Testing
: This is often due to missing or corrupted drivers. First, ensure you ran ScpDriver.exe as an administrator and that the installation completed successfully. If the issue persists, run the ScpDriver.exe again and click "Uninstall," then restart your computer and try installing it again.